Key Terms Used

Term Definition
Renewal

In the VAR ecosystem, Renewal refers to the process of extending, maintenance contract to continue service coverage for hardware or software.

This typically involves reviewing expiring contracts, create asset lists for customers to approve, prepare list of assets/services to be priced, and initiate quoting process for services like:

Cisco SmartNet maintenance contracts

Managed service subscriptions etc

 

The renewal process ensures uninterrupted service, and allows for co-terming, identify potential product upgrades, or request for change in service levels.

Renewal Dashboard Visual interface showing accounts and contracts approaching expiration
Renewal Project A grouped set of Internal Contracts related to a customer
Internal Contract (IC) System-generated record that mirrors a vendor contract, storing contract items
IC Console Workspace to review and act on contract items
IC Items Line items such as SKUs, services, or subscriptions within an Internal Contract
Asset List A selected list of IC Items to be prepared for customer review and pricing

1. Accessing IC item details in IC Console

From the Internal Contract Console:

  • Select one or more ICs (from the same project and account).
  • Click Show IC Items in the toolbar.
  • The IC Console view collapses, and a detailed list of Internal Contract Items within that internal contract appears.

Click the arrow beside “Internal Contracts” / “Internal Contract Items” anytime to toggle back to the main IC Console view.

This transition lets you drill down from contract-level to item-level insights — essential for renewal item selection.


2. Exploring IC Item-level Details

Each row in the IC Items section represents a product or service. Available fields include:

  • Stage (e.g., Due for Renewal, Expired)
  • Part Number / SKU
  • Description
  • Serial Number
  • Expiration Date
  • Associated Asset List

This view helps Renewal Engineers make informed decisions before creating an Asset List.


3. Filtering and Exporting IC Item Data

Server and Column Filters:

  • Use server filters (like account or stage) at the top.
  • Use column filters (e.g., expiration date, SKU) to narrow results further.

Pagination / Data Load Options:

  • Use the "+" button to load data in chunks (e.g., 2,000 records at a time).
  • Use the “Load All” option (three-dot button) to view all records at once.

Exporting IC Items:

Click the Export button to download data into Excel.

  • If checkboxes are selected, only those records are exported.
  • If nothing is selected, the entire visible list is downloaded.

This Excel is often used for offline analysis or internal review.


4. Creating or Updating an Asset List

Item Eligibility:

Only items in Due for Renewal, Expired, or Covered stage can be added to an Asset List.

 Actions Available:

After selecting one or more eligible IC Items:

  • Create/Add AL

Choose New to create a fresh Asset List → enter a name and save.

Or choose Existing to append items to an available asset list and save.

  • Delete

Remove selected items from the Internal Contracts entirely

⚠️ Only items from the same customer and manufacturer can be grouped in one Asset List.

 

Once saved, the IC Console updates:

The selected item rows will show the Asset List Name.

Item stage updates to In Process.

This confirms successful addition to the Asset List.
